Mashup turns ‘Never Gonna Give You Up’ into grunge song

The song combines the Rick Astley classic with Alice in Chains

When Rick Astley released ‘Never Gonna Give You Up’ in 1987, no one could have imagined the song would be so beloved in the year 2022. However, thanks to the popularity of the Rickroll meme, the song is possibly more popular now than it ever has been. While the song has seemingly been covered every which way, one YouTuber found a new angle for the classic song. He turned it into a grunge song with the help of Alice in Chains.

A Finnish musician named Otu went viral recently after sharing a mashup that combines multiple Alice in Chains song with Rick Astley’s ‘Never Gonna Give You Up.’ In the video, Otu performs the song, incorporating parts of Alice in Chains’ ‘We Die Young,’ ‘Man In The Box’ and ‘Get Born Again.’ Otu can be heard singing the lyrics to ‘Never Gonna Give You Up,’ but in the style of an Alice in Chains song.

According to Louder Sound, this is not the first time the Youtuber has gone viral for a mashup. Previously he combined Slayer with The B-52's ‘Rock Lobster,’ and System of a Down with Madonna’s ‘La Isla Bonita.’ Of course, the internet has fallen in love with his latest mashup. Maybe one day this version will be the one used to Rickroll.
